The North American Open Is Upon Us

The North American Open Is Upon Us

This morning, BC’s Josh Bibby and Breckenridge local Henrik Lampert rolled up to the base at Peak 8 in breckenridge to become two of the first athletes to register for the North American Open. This marks the opening day for the event craeted by Jon Olsson and Simon Dumont in conjunction with the rEvolutions Opens Freeski Tour and Paul Mitchell. Breckenridge is playing host to four days of non-stop slopestyle and halfpipe action, drawing large numbers of amateur and pro athletes alike, with the goal of creating a unique, open event for years to come.

With an entirely new judging format where skiers will jam on the course all day and be hand-picked by Jon, Simon and Tom Dolezel, this is sure to be the most fun Open event ever… even if you don’t qualify.
